Output e53560cbd83446153a4827c15416d2324726b1de329c105d0482561579b8b042:0

value
131440411
script pubkey
OP_0 OP_PUSHBYTES_20 597fb7b1bed51fd96ea18f1f987a4984abd7c4a1
address
bc1qt9lm0vd7650ajm4p3u0es7jfsj4a039pfff5ez
transaction
e53560cbd83446153a4827c15416d2324726b1de329c105d0482561579b8b042
confirmations
295724
spent
true